Citi and Mastercard Has Expanded The Curated Table for 2026

Citi and Mastercard expanded 'The Curated Table,' with the Citi Strata Elite series returning in 2026 for three marquee events spanning fashion, motorsport and art, exclusively for Citi Strata Elite cardmembers. The September 9 fashion event in New York features an immersive atelier and runway show by designer Christian Siriano, paired with culinary programming from chefs Michael and Bryan Voltaggio. An October motorsport event in Austin will include the McLaren Mastercard Formula 1 Team and a special driver appearance.

The series forms part of the Citi Strata Elite Card's broader lifestyle benefits, which include earning up to 12x points on eligible travel bookings and access to nearly $1,500 in annual travel, dining and lifestyle value. The curated events extend those benefits beyond traditional rewards by offering cardmembers access to distinctive cultural experiences.

Citi and Mastercard show how exclusive access to culturally significant events can transform a premium card benefit into a meaningful lifestyle differentiator for high-spending cardmembers.
